#STRecruiting: North Carolina DE Hall building a relationship with the #Gamecocks

Eli Hall

Strongside DE Eli Hall (6-4 259)) of Crest High School in Shelby, NC is not someone with whom you’d like to play poker. Coming off his team’s spring campaign, Hall is not close to tipping his hand. “I was going to do a top 10 (of schools), but I’m not,’ Hall said. “My family was like, just keep it in the family with us.  When I commit, you’ll see my top.  I’ll probably have three or four.”

USC defensive line coach Jimmy Lindsey is his primary recruiter for the Gamecocks, and Hall notes that Lindsey’s coaching style has caught his eye.

“Me and coach Lindsey talk back-and-forth almost everyday,” Hall said. “He is telling me that its the SEC and you’ve got to come play.  He’s very hard as a coach.  I realized that watching some of the videos they put out, and he was mic’d up.  I like him, he’s pretty cool.”

With the coaching change following a 2-8 campaign, Hall is comfortable with USC but wants to evaluate the Gamecocks on the field.

“I feel pretty good.  I like the system,” he said. “I’d like to see how they play this year.”

The state of North Carolina played its football this spring, due to the ongoing Covid-19 pandemic. Hall’s Crest Chargers were bounced in the 3-A state playoffs by Charlotte Catholic, but the junior feels it was still a great experience.

“I had a decent amount of sacks, but I’m not sure (on a number) though,” Hall said. “I took advantage of the opportunity.”

Hall has scheduled two official visits for June. He plans to attend Virginia the weekend of June 11th, and will take a trip to Minnesota the 18th through the 21st. As far as USC is concerned, he and Coach Lindsey are working through the details.

“He says I’m close, might need to do an unofficial, before I do an official,” Hall said. “I’m thinking during the season, like September-ish.”

Hall is a four-star recruit, according to the 247 Sports Composite. He plans on committing in October.
